    Ok, let's talk about the FAS (food, atmosphere, and staff)…read more First off, this restaurant has positioned itself to be a old fashion float/ice cream parlor. Therefore, the food you'll discover here is exactly that, large servings of ice cream, chicken strip baskets, hamburgers, sandwiches, and other fast food items. What sets it apart from other fast food restaurants is that the food is homemade. For instance, my family had cheeseburgers, pizza, a club sandwich, and fries, which were all delicious and each had a flair of being individually prepared. The atmosphere is truly five stars in this little town. Small, quaint, and cute, it feels like you stepped back into mid-twentieth century America. Posters of James Dean and Marylin Monroe litter the walls throughout. Additionally, there are two extra seating rooms apart from the main area. One is an arcade and the other has cases of movies to rent. If for nothing more, check out the atmosphere and get a shake (you can never go wrong with ice cream). Finally, we come to the staff. Friendly, accommodating, and hard working explains the staff members, from the food runners to the cooks. They really try hard to take care of everyone in a timely manner. Overall, go and enjoy this little piece of old school pop Americana. Like I said, even if it's to get a shake, go check it all out. I promise you'll go for a shake but be back for more.

    This classic All-American diner is located right off I-90 in Drummond, Montana, between Missoula…read moreand Butte. Quick word of advice: if you're heading east toward Butte, you'll need to drive through the whole town of Drummond to get back on the interstate. Parker's Restaurant sits conveniently just off the highway and boasts what might be the largest burger menu I've ever seen -- over 100 different options. The interior is eclectic, packed with nostalgic touches like vintage glass Coke bottles and quirky figurines. You can order from printed menus or from the massive chalkboard that runs the length of the restaurant, listing entrees from end to end. Even on a busy late Saturday afternoon, we were greeted promptly and seated right away, though open tables were limited. Our drink order was taken and delivered quickly, and the server was ready for our food order whenever we were. The only downside was the wait time -- about 30 minutes from ordering to the table. I had a tough time choosing, but ultimately went with the Ultimate Patty Melt: two ¼-pound patties, grilled onions, grilled peppers, Swiss cheese, and Thousand Island dressing on grilled dark rye. The patties were fresh, thick, and clearly hand-formed in the kitchen. The onions and peppers added great flavor, though I found the Thousand Island a bit lacking. Luckily, their fry sauce was excellent and made a perfect table-side substitute. My buddy ordered the Chili Size, which was massive and also featured two ¼-pound patties. As with any chili dish, the chili itself makes or breaks it -- theirs was solid, loaded with both beans and meat, and you could clearly taste the ground beef in every bite. Overall, Parker's delivers a fun, old-school roadside diner experience with huge portions and plenty of burger variety. Perfect stop if you're cruising through Montana on I-90!
